Sting the last alliance or the union of maedhros

Which alliance was more powerful: The last alliance of men and elves that defeated sauron in the second age or the union of maedhros that lost to morgoth at the nirnaeth but put up a heck of a fight.
If both alliances met each other in a open plain, who do you think would come out victorious.

I should have said the Union of Maedhros. The First Age was a time when the spirit of the Firstborn were yet young and powerful, and the men valiant and brave as well. The blood yet ran pure in their veins. Those of the Second Age were more of a shadow of their glorious ancestors, just as Sauron was but a shadow of his master and former lord Morgoth. The strength of Men and Elves steadily lessen over the years; just look at the number of Balrogs that Glorfindel and co. killed in the First Age, and then the trouble Gandalf who was sent by the Maiar had with just one Balrog, and think whether a martial artist of this age would have any chance against a Balrog if one came rampaging down the streets of New York right now. Not to mention that the ones that Tolkien himself endows with the title of the 'Greatest' are those of the First Age, as well. Just as Feanor, the Greatest of the Noldor, of Hurin, the Greatest of the Children of Men.
